Calgary police say two 21-year-old men have been charged in connection with a brutal attack on a homeless man in late March.
Officials say police were called to the scene of the attack on Block 600 on Center Street around 11pm on March 29th.
The victim, identified as a vulnerable Calgary, received injuries to her ribs and face that required medical attention.
Corbyn Maverick Riley, 21, and John Segovia Calderon, 21, have been charged with assault.
Police say the nature of the attack led investigators to describe it as a hate attack.
The court appearances for the two men are not immediately known.
